7 SeriesLynn Kurland is an American author known for her fantasy romance novels, including the De Piaget, MacLeod, and Nine Kingdom series. A three-time RITA award winner, she has also achieved New York Times and USA Today bestselling status. In addition to her writing, Kurland is a classical musician proficient in cello, piano, and singing.
Lynn Kurland's short stories are featured in various anthologies. "And the Groom Wore Tule" appears in *Veils of Time* alongside works by Maggie Shayne, Angie Ray, and Ingrid Weaver. "The Tale of Two Swords" is included in *To Weave a Web of Magic* with stories by Claire Delacroix, Patricia McKillip, and Sharon Shinn. "A Whisper of Spring" can be found in *The Queen in Winter*, which also features Claire Delacroix, Sharon Shinn, and Sarah Monette. Additionally, *Opposites Attract* contains Kurland's work along with stories by Elizabeth Bevarly, Emily Carmichael, and Elda Minger.
